Franz Liszt Biography

Liszt was the son of a steward in the service of the Esterházy family, patrons of Haydn. He was born in 1811 at Raiding in Hungary and moved as a child to Vienna, where he took piano lessons from Czerny and composition lessons from Salieri. Two years later, in 1823, he moved with his family to Paris, from where he toured widely as a pianist.

Franz Liszt Composer The Hungarian composer Franz Liszt transcribed other composer's works as part of his typically fiery and multifarious self-investigations. In varied guises and identities, Liszt penetrated the music of his great predecessors, usually showing more love than respect. Sometimes he adulated his musical forebears, but other transcriptions sound like attempts to supersede or improve upon past composers. Bach/Liszt Prelude and Fugue in A minor S. 462 For Liszt, whose religious obsessions dated to his childhood and would eventually lead to his taking minor orders as an abbe in 1865, Bach was the quintessence of spirituality in music. Writing in 1852 to the composer Peter Cornelius (1824-1874), Liszt advised: "You need only assimilate Palestrina and Bach - then let your heart speak, and you'll be able to say with the Prophet, 'I speak, for I believe; and I know that our God liveth eternally. '" Appropriatelyfaithful are Liszt's quite literal transcriptions of Bach's Six Preludes and Fugues for Organ, which he worked on from 1842 to 1850, to which the Prelude and Fugue in A minor heard here belongs. Transferring the pedal parts to the pianist's hands, these transcriptions allow the voice of Bach to speak in the concert hall, in a concentrated miniaturization of the mighty organ blasts of Bach's "Great" Prelude and Fugue in A minor BWV 543. Liszt Grandes etudes de Paganini S. 141 (1851) When the famed Italian violinist Niccoli² Paganini (1782-1840) died, Liszt published an equivocal article chastising Paganini for assuming a "vain and egoistic role" with "egoistic pleasures and sterile renown." Liszt urged future musicians to use "virtuosity as a means and not an end, and to always recall that as much as, and more than, nobility, GENIUS HAS ITS OBLIGATIONS." By contrast, after first hearing Paganini a decade earlier, Liszt was ecstatically admiring, enthusing to friends about the violinist's transcendent virtuosity (which some listeners ascribed to the devil). Starting in 1832, Liszt began his Etudes d'execution transcendante d'apres Paganini S. 140 (Transcendental Etudes after Paganini), published from 1838 to 1840, and later revised as the identically structured Grandes etudes de Paganini S. 141, published in 1851. These are based on Paganini's 24 Caprices for solo violin and in the case of Etude No. 3 in G-sharp minor (La Campanella) on Paganini's Violin Concerto No. 2 in B minor. Liszt's La Campanella (the handbell) may owe some of its special audience popularity to the fact that a piano evokes a bell more percussively than a violin can, while its fervent dance-like melodies exemplify Italianate vigour. Etude No. 1 in G minor (marked Preludio, non troppo lento and dubbed "Tremolo") is perhaps the most swaggeringly Hungarian-sounding of the group. Etude No. 2 in E-flat major (marked Andantino capriccioso) uses rapid scales and octaves to depict a whimsical, seductive personality, while the technical challenges of Etude No. 4 in E major (marked Vivo; and known as "Arpeggio") are particularly daunting. Etude No. 5 in E major (subtitled "La Chasse"), despite its hearty evocation of hunting horns and galloping horses, retains elfin elegance. The final piece of the group, Etude No. 6 in A minor (subtitled "Theme et variations"), captures all the athletic, glitzy exhibitionism of Paganini's 24th violin Caprice. Beethoven/Liszt Adelai¯de S. 466 No such glitz is aspired to in Liszt's three transcriptions - from 1839 to 1847 - of Beethoven's song Adelai¯de, of which the last (1847) is performed here. Liszt ranked Beethoven among the world's cultural treasures, listing him in an 1832 letter to a friend alongside such other obsessions as "Homer, the Bible, Plato, Locke, Byron, Hugo, Lamartine, Chateaubriand, Bach, Hummel, Mozart, and Weber." Liszt even invented a story, later discounted by biographers, that in Vienna in 1823, Beethoven supposedly heard the boy Liszt perform and gave him a "kiss of consecration" (Weihekuss).
